The World Factbook provides information on the history, people and society, government, economy, energy, geography, communications, transportation, military, and transnational issues for 267 world entities.

The World Factbook is produced by the Central Intelligence Agency (CIA) of the United States.

The CIA World Factbook website was always updated bi weekly, until 2010 when updates to the factbook became weekly. It's actual paper, non-website additions are released on an annual basis of once a year.
